From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.

JUCHEREAU DE MAUR, PAUL-AUGUSTIN, receiving-agent of the Compagnie de la Colonie de la Nouvelle-France; b. 13 June 1658 at Quebec; d. 1714 at sea.
Paul-Augustin Juchereau was the second son of Jean Juchereau* de La Ferté, seigneur of Maur, member of the Conseil Souverain, and of Marie Giffard, daughter of the seigneur of Beauport. He was the brother of Denis-Joseph Juchereau de La Ferté and Jeanne-Françoise de La Ferté, dite de Saint-Ignace, the superior and annalist of the Hôtel-Dieu of Quebec.
He received a remarkable education for the time, and went in for business. His elder brother, Noël, having entered the Jesuit order, in 1685 Paul-Augustin received the seigneury of Maur from his father. This seigneury, of 50 acres, also called Saint-Augustin, was situated near Quebec.
